Around #MuradHQ: Inside Our New Product Development Library

To give you a peek at what goes on behind the scenes at Murad, we’re starting something new here on the blog called “Around #MuradHQ.” In this blog series, we will take you inside Murad headquarters to highlight various components of our space and corporate culture.


Last year, Murad moved into its new global headquarters, which created an opportunity for a space specifically dedicated to New Product Development.


Our Director of New Product Development Kristen Robinson came up with the innovative idea for a New Product Development Library.


“The team agreed this would be a great way to carve out a space for brainstorming, presentations, quiet research, supplier meetings and slideshows. Plus, it would allow for a fun, creative, interactive, playful collaboration across all departments when designing our products,” explained Kristen.


“In our old office space, there was no central location for the myriad of items related to new product development,” she continued. “Our ingredient brochures, benchmark formulations, prototype submissions, fragrance library and packaging samples were hidden and divided among colleagues’ filing cabinets, office shelves, closets and storage cabinets.”


Murad’s Creative and Merchandising departments collaborated to design a space that was creative, fun and organized with a clean, fresh aesthetic. Kristen explained that choosing the décor was important. “We selected furnishings inspired by fixtures and cabinetry you find in pharmacists’ workspaces and architects’ drawing desks. We also found unique ways to maximize cubbies, shelves and nooks to openly display bottles, caps, tubes, cleansers, masks, fragrances and store literature.” The New Product Development Library was also designed with a wet station area to test prototype submissions.


The space is now complete, and it’s everything the New Product Development team had hoped for and more! It’s functional and fresh, and it is utilized throughout the entire product-development process. “It takes what used to happen behind the scenes — work that may have seemed tedious or nerdy — and puts it on display for all to enjoy and be inspired by,” said Kristen. The space has already played venue to New Product Development presentations, supplier meetings and regroup sessions. It’s used daily to reference materials and prototypes, and it will continue to serve as hub and ideation laboratory for new product creations.
